Understanding Asthma and Its Triggers
Asthma is characterized by inflammation and narrowing of the airways, leading to difficulty breathing, wheezing, and coughing. Common triggers include:
- Allergens (pollen, dust mites, pet dander)
- Respiratory infections
- Cold air
- Exercise
- Strong odors or smoke
For many asthma patients, managing these triggers is crucial to maintaining control over their condition. Medications like bronchodilators and corticosteroids are often prescribed to help alleviate symptoms.
What is Ibuprofen?
Ibuprofen is a widely used NSAID that helps reduce pain, inflammation, and fever. It works by inhibiting enzymes involved in the production of prostaglandins, which are compounds that promote inflammation. While ibuprofen is effective for various conditions, its use in asthma patients raises important questions.

Alternatives to Ibuprofen for Asthma Patients
For asthma patients seeking pain relief, several alternatives to ibuprofen may be more suitable:
- Acetaminophen: Often recommended as a safer alternative, acetaminophen does not have the same inflammatory effects as NSAIDs and is less likely to trigger asthma symptoms.
- Topical Analgesics: Creams and gels containing analgesic properties can provide localized pain relief without systemic effects.
- Non-Pharmacological Approaches: Techniques such as physical therapy, acupuncture, and mindfulness can also help manage pain without the risks associated with medications.
